[sisyphus] Re: I: java crash testing w/2.4.20-alt (was: [devel] major and block bugs)
Michael Rumjantsev
=?iso-8859-1?q?geom_=CE=C1_inetlab=2Ecom?=
Чт Дек 26 08:41:50 MSK 2002
>>>>> Dmitry V Levin on Wed, 25 Dec 2002 19:59:18 +0300 writes:
DVL> On Wed, Dec 25, 2002 at 05:54:28PM +0200, Michael Shigorin wrote:
>> trickster:~> rpm -qa | grep glibc-core
>> glibc-core-2.2.6-alt0.6 glibc-core-i686-2.2.6-alt0.6
>> trickster:~> LD_ASSUME_KERNEL=2.2.5 ls
>> /bin/ls: error while loading shared libraries: libpthread.so.0: cannot
>> open shared object file: No such file or directory
DVL> Все правильно. Я же сказал (и в changelog'е написал: glibc-core-i686
DVL> можно использовать только на cpu >= i686 и только на kernel >= 2.4.1;
DVL> за счёт этого получается выигрыш в быстродействии. Если вам не нужна
DVL> glibc, заточенная на 2.4.x - не ставьте её.
Дмитрий, тут получается другая ситуация. Получается, что установив
glibc-core-i686 уже нельзя использовать стандартный glibc-core. И
если бы это решение (что именно использовать) зависело только от
меня, я бы не волновался. Но вот инсталлятор от IntelliJ IDEA
(что-то типа InstallAnywhere) насильно проставляет
LD_ASSUME_KERNEL=2.2.5 перед запуском java (тяжкое наследие RedHat
7.0, коли не ошибаюсь). С учетом того, как устроен этот
InstallAnywhere, получаем пол-часа нудного и аккуратного ковыряния в
портрохах полуразвалившегося дистрибутива.
Мне нужна glibc, заточенная на 2.4.х. Но иногда есть необходимость
использовать и не заточенную. Увы.
--
Michael Rumjantsev
iNetLab
Подробная информация о списке рассылки Sisyphus